AT05 FUN is a 2005 Ariel Atom in Silver with a 1,998c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 19 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 94.7%.
Across all 2005 Ariel Atom models, the average MOT pass rate is 87.9% with a typical mileage of 11,884 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Ariel Atom fails its MOT is exhaust emissions carbon monoxide content after 2nd fast idle excessive, accounting for 38 recorded failures. If you're considering buying AT05 FUN,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Ariel Atom typically stays on UK roads for around 22 years. At 21 years old, this Ariel Atom is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
